The Verdict

A metal platform bed frame is supposed to be boring. It holds your mattress up, clears the floor for storage, and doesn’t squeak. The Yaheetech Simple Metal Platform Bed Frame does exactly that β€” and then does it quietly, affordably, and without requiring a PhD in hex-key engineering.

Here’s the honest breakdown.

What you actually get

The box contains the frame rails, center support beams, headboard, footboard, and slats β€” all pre-drilled and labeled. The standout feature is the tool-free locking mechanism. Each rail clicks into place with a tab-and-lock system that requires zero hardware. Assembly is genuinely a two-person, 15-minute job. One reviewer summed it up: “I was skeptical about the no-tools claim, but it clicked together faster than my IKEA nightstand.”

The frame stands 12 inches off the floor. That’s the sweet spot for sliding storage bins underneath or letting a Roomba do its nightly rounds without getting stuck. The steel construction is rated for 1,200 pounds distributed weight, and the center support beam runs the full length of the frame to prevent sagging.

Build quality and real-world use

The steel is powder-coated matte black β€” it looks more expensive than it is. The slats are spaced 2.5 inches apart, which means you don’t need a box spring. Any foam, hybrid, or innerspring mattress up to 12 inches thick will sit directly on the slats without issue. No squeaking, no flexing, even with two sleepers and a restless dog.

The headboard and footboard are low-profile and angled slightly. They’re decorative, not functional β€” you can’t bolt a traditional headboard to this frame. If you’re someone who likes to sit up in bed and read against a tall padded headboard, this isn’t that. But if you want a clean, modern silhouette that keeps your mattress from sliding off the platform, it works.

Where it falls short

The center support bar sits at 10 inches from the floor. If your mattress is 14 inches thick or more, the frame becomes nearly invisible and the under-bed clearance drops to roughly 9 inches of usable space. Also, the tool-free assembly means the joints are friction-fit with lock tabs. They’re secure, but if you move the frame frequently β€” like every college semester β€” the tabs can loosen over time. One long-term reviewer noted: “After two moves, one of the locking tabs needed a zip tie to stay snug. Not a dealbreaker, but worth knowing.”

Who should buy this

  • Apartment dwellers who need a bed that assembles fast and disassembles faster
  • Budget-conscious shoppers who want a $100-ish frame that doesn’t feel like a $100 frame
  • Anyone with a robot vacuum who wants zero bed-skirt barriers
  • Platform mattress owners who hate box springs and want a flat, supportive base

Skip it if you need a tall headboard for reading, or if you plan to move it more than three times β€” the friction-fit joints aren’t built for constant disassembly.

FAQ

Q: Does this frame need a box spring? No. The slats are spaced close enough to support any mattress directly. Adding a box spring would actually make the bed too tall.

Q: What size mattress does it fit? It comes in Twin, Full, Queen, and King. The frame is sized to match standard US mattress dimensions β€” no weird off-spec measurements.

Q: How much weight can it hold? The manufacturer rates it for 1,200 pounds distributed across the frame. Real-world feedback supports that: heavier couples report no sagging or bowing after six months of use.
